                  Normal practice, in a lot of books if you deposit with card and then want a withdraw, lets say you deposit 100 and win 1000 the 100 has to go back to the card first and then the 900 follows cash. all card or most shops with cards a s a method will operate like that as they might not even have received the funds yet in the first place ad they just remove the initial hold or claim of the funds to the card company..Normal procedure
                  Besides who wants to wait for a CC deposit to get chopped up with fees and so on and so forth and turn around a give you cash . so correct procedure there, on their part.
